Mi az a DBMS? Definíció, függvények, példák és egyebek
A DBMS (Database Management System) olyan szoftverrendszer, amely lehetővé teszi adatbázisok létrehozását, módosítását és kezelését. Lehetőséget biztosít az adatbázissal való interakcióra, például táblák létrehozására, adatok beszúrására, adatok frissítésére és az adatok lekérdezésére.
A DBMS néhány gyakori funkciója:
1. Adatbázisséma létrehozása és kezelése: A DBMS lehetővé teszi az adatbázis szerkezetének meghatározását, beleértve a táblákat, oszlopokat és a köztük lévő kapcsolatokat.
2. Adatok tárolása és visszakeresése: A DBMS adatokat tárol az adatbázisban, és szükség esetén visszakeresi.
3. Tranzakciók kezelése: A DBMS segít a tranzakciók kezelésében, például biztosítja az adatok helyes beillesztését vagy frissítését, valamint a hibák és kivételek kezelését.
4. Biztonság biztosítása: A DBMS biztonsági funkciókat kínál, amelyek megvédik adatait a jogosulatlan hozzáféréstől, és biztosítják, hogy csak arra jogosult felhasználók férhessenek hozzá az adatokhoz.
5. Támogató lekérdezések: A DBMS lehetővé teszi lekérdezések írását az adatbázisból meghatározott adatok lekéréséhez.
6. Támogató tranzakciók: A DBMS támogatja a tranzakciókat, amelyek egyetlen munkaegységként kezelt műveletek sorozata.
7. Egyidejűség kezelése: Egy DBMS kezeli a párhuzamosságot, ami azt jelenti, hogy több felhasználó egyidejűleg, konfliktusok nélkül hozzáférhet az adatbázishoz.
8. Biztonsági mentés és helyreállítás biztosítása: A DBMS biztonsági mentési és helyreállítási funkciókat biztosít, hogy biztosítsa az adatok védelmét rendszerhiba vagy egyéb katasztrófák esetén.
Példák a népszerű DBMS-ekre:
1. MySQL
2. PostgreSQL
3. Microsoft SQL Server
4. Oracle Database
5. IBM DB2
6. MariaDB
7. Az SQLite
A DBMS alapvető eszköz a nagy mennyiségű adat kezeléséhez, és széles körben használják számos iparágban, például a pénzügyekben, az egészségügyben, a kiskereskedelemben stb.